Warning Signs You Need Cabinet Water Damage Repair
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Don't wait until it's too late, look out for these signs and take action immediately:
Musty Odors That Won't Go Away
Un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and mildew. Don't ignore these odors, as they can spread quickly and cause serious health issues.
Water Stains on Your Cabinets
Water stains can be a sign of a larger issue, such as a leaky pipe or appliance malfunction. Don't delay in addressing these stains, as they can lead to further damage.
Warped or Buckled Cabinets
Warped or buckled cabinets can be a sign of water damage. Don't try to fix these issues yourself, as they can be a sign of a more serious problem.
Mold Growth on Your Cabinets
Mold growth can be a serious health risk. Don't ignore these growths, as they can spread quickly and cause serious health issues.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. Don't delay in addressing these issues, as they can lead to further damage.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can show a problem with your plumbing or appliances. Don't ignore these issues, as they can lead to costly repairs.

Cabinet Water Damage Repair Cost In Running Springs, CA
The cost of Cabinet Water Damage Repair can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Running Springs, CA. Get a free estimate today to find out the exact cost of your repair.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 - $2,500 | Size of affected area and amount of water extracted |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 - $5,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of the repair |
| Cabinet Restoration | $2,000 - $10,000 | Size and type of cabinets, and complexity of the repair |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$500 - $2,000 | Size of affected area and complexity of the repair |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. Get a free estimate today to find out the exact cost of your repair.
